Peltier

Thermoelectric cooling is a method which makes use of the Peltier effect. This causes a heat flux at the intersection of two different materials. It is produced when two materials are combined. The heat is used to cool the area. This cooling method can be an excellent way for you to conserve energy.

Peltier coolers make use of an electric force called the Peltier effect, which generates heat or cools under an electro-bipolar voltage. This effect is beneficial for many purposes. It can lower the demand for local cooling systems, which decreases the burden on the cooling system. A Peltier cooling unit doesn't require flammable or ozone-depleting refrigerants.

Components

Refrigerators comprise several components. The evaporator is one of the most important parts, because it absorbs the heat in the cooling area of the refrigerator. It is constructed of copper or aluminum and has a great thermal conductivity. This increases the efficiency of heat transfer in the refrigerator.

Another important refrigerator component is the condenser. It is a mesh of pipes at the back. Its primary function is heating up the refrigerant chamber's air. Some condensers include fans, while others circulate air by themselves. Separate evaporators can be found for refrigerator and freezer chambers in certain refrigerators. Some refrigerators use one evaporator that is connected to an accumulator.
